FAU seniors Kevin Cyrille and Alfred Morris have received invitations to play in the inaugural Battle of the Florida All-Star Game to take place on Saturday, January 21, 2012 at 8 p.m. at FAU Stadium.
Cyrille has tallied 31 total tackles, including 7.5 for a loss of 29 yards. Cyrille is listed No. 4 among FAU’s all-time sack leaders with 8.5, No. 5 in yards lost, No. 8 in forced fumbles and No. 1 in quarterback hurries. He is a three-year starter and has just surpassed the 100 career tackle plateau.
Morris has assaulted the FAU record books assuming the top spot in several categories over the last few weeks. He is No. 1 in total touchdowns scored, rushing touchdowns, rushing yards and in all-purpose yards. He needs 84 yards to become the first player in FAU history to have two 1,000 yard season.
The game will be coached by NCAA legends Bobby Bowden (North Florida) and Howard Schnellenberger (South Florida).

The qualification for being invited is that the player is from Florida, not that they currently play for a Florida school…accordingly, it is not schools from the north versus schools from the south…additionally, an invitee could feasibly play for a northern school and end up on the southern team based on what part of the state they were from…
Also, just so there is no confusion, FAU is not hosting the game.
